The Kit Request Master is a structured configuration used to define and manage requests for kitting operations. In a Warehouse Management System (WMS), it helps standardize how kits are assembled, scheduled, tracked, and issued—whether for production, customer orders, or special projects.

In WMS, a "kit" refers to a collection of individual items that are grouped together to form a single SKU or assembly for sale or distribution. Unkit is reverse of kit, it ungroups into items. Kit master setting must be created before create kit process. This is one time setting. In future, user can reuse the setting for same kit assembly or disassembly.
